Output ac26bd217f5de05ab66ca611f129ffa7439810c4a7fc173bce08076b4591d4ea:0

value
806
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eefd01a376f29459fe6f415fcc4394d4b3ff2ad1 OP_EQUAL
address
3PUfqPhuMK9UzGJXWoTVUsSjNLH3Qhx165
transaction
ac26bd217f5de05ab66ca611f129ffa7439810c4a7fc173bce08076b4591d4ea
confirmations
225049
spent
true